Subject: [PATCH net v6 0/4] octeon_ep, octeon_ep_vf: fix RX skb frags overflow and page leak

The octeon_ep and octeon_ep_vf RX paths add one skb fragment per buffer
with no bound against MAX_SKB_FRAGS. buff_info->len comes from the device
response header. A long packet needs about 18 fragments. That is one past
the default MAX_SKB_FRAGS of 17. skb_add_rx_frag() then writes past
shinfo->frags[]. Patch 2 bounds octeon_ep. Patch 4 bounds octeon_ep_vf.
Both drivers also leak the pages of a dropped multi-buffer packet. The
drop path unmaps each buffer but never frees its page. Patch 1 fixes
octeon_ep. Patch 3 is Guangshuo Li's fix for octeon_ep_vf. The overflow
drops in patch 2 and patch 4 reuse those helpers. They free their pages
too.
The drop drain length derives from the device length. It had no bound
against the ring. Patch 1 and patch 4 stop the drain after MAX_SKB_FRAGS
fragments. A valid packet never holds more. This keeps a bad device length
from running the drain past the ring.
v6:
- octeon_ep: add patch 1 to free the dropped RX buffer pages, per Jakub
Kicinski. The drop path leaked the head page and every fragment page.
The overflow drop in patch 2 reuses that helper. The v5 cover deferred
this fix to a follow-up.
- octeon_ep, octeon_ep_vf: bound the drop drain to MAX_SKB_FRAGS. The drain
length derives from the device length. A bad length could run it past
the ring. This is defense in depth against a misbehaving device.
